urethra
noun
/juːˈrēθrə/

Definition
The urethra is a tube that carries urine from the bladder to the outside of the body. In males, it also serves as a passage for semen.

Examples
- The urethra allows urine to flow out of the body.
- In men, the urethra is longer and passes through the penis.
- Infections in the urethra can cause pain during urination.

Meaning
It is an essential part of the urinary system and is involved in the excretion of urine. In males, it has additional functions related to reproduction.
